Trying to up my game in firestarting. Went for a walk this am in 2 inches of new snow and a light drizzle. The 5OT stripped wet bark/outerwood quickly and worked up 3 nice feather-sticks in short order. Small blaze in short order with a touch of the Zippo.

When I go to spread butter on my toast or reach deep into the peanut butter jar (or better, the Nutella Jar - yum), the 5OT is small. When I go to cut up a chicken, it's unbearably small. When I cut up a feather stick, it feels small again. Possible, but small.
